Mandriva Security Advisory MDVSA-2009:103-1 (udev)

Mandriva Security Advisory MDVSA-2009:103-1 (udev) announces security updates for udev package regarding CVE-2009-1185 and CVE-2009-1186 which could allow local users to gain privileges and cause a denial of service respectively

  script_tag(name:"insight", value:"Security vulnerabilities have been identified and fixed in udev.

udev before 1.4.1 does not verify whether a NETLINK message originates
from kernel space, which allows local users to gain privileges by
sending a NETLINK message from user space (CVE-2009-1185).

Buffer overflow in the util_path_encode function in
udev/lib/libudev-util.c in udev before 1.4.1 allows local users to
cause a denial of service (service outage) via vectors that trigger
a call with crafted arguments (CVE-2009-1186).

The updated packages have been patched to prevent this.

Update:

Packages for 2008.0 are being provided due to extended support for
Corporate products.

Affected: 2008.0");
